Episode: Guillermo del Toro, Oscar Isaac and Jacob Elordi, "Frankenstein"
Description: Directed by Guillermo del Toro and starring Oscar Isaac and Jacob Elordi, this adaptation of Frankenstein; or, The Modern Prometheus revisits the classic saga of obsession, creation, and existential consequence. Isaac plays Dr. Victor Frankenstein, a man driven by grief and ambition to conquer death. Elordi transforms into the Creature—a haunting, human-yet-other force born of Frankenstein’s ambition. Del Toro weaves Gothic spectacle with emotional depth, exploring the creator’s hubris, the monster’s search for identity, and the chilling aftermath of transgression. Visually rich, psychologically haunting, and steeped in myth, this is Frankenstein as you’ve never seen it before...
